The objective of Old Maid is to form pairs and not be the player left with the Old Maid card. Players start with cards dealt from a deck that has one Queen removed (making one unpaired Queen - the Old Maid). Players take turns drawing cards from each other's hands. When you draw a card that pairs with one in your hand, you discard the pair. The game continues until all pairs have been made and one player is left with the Old Maid card - they lose!
Strategy
Playing:
- Pay attention to which cards other players draw and discard to track potential pairs.
- When offering your hand, try to spread cards evenly to make it harder for the drawer to avoid the Old Maid.
- Remember which player has been accumulating cards without making pairs - they might have the Old Maid.
- If you suspect you have the Old Maid, try to position it randomly in your hand when offering.
- Watch for patterns in how players draw cards - some players tend to pick from the same positions.
